Software Engineer, AI Safety
@ OpenAI

San Francisco, CA
$150,000
On Site
Full Time
Posted 10 hours ago

Your Application Journey

Personalized Resume
Apply
Email Hiring Manager
Interview

Email Hiring Manager

XXXXXXXXX XXXXXXXXXXX XXXXXXXX****** @openai.com
Recommended after applying

Job Details

About The Team

The Safety Systems team at OpenAI is dedicated to ensuring the safety, robustness, and reliability of AI models and their deployment in the real world. Building on years of practical alignment work, the team addresses emerging safety issues and develops fundamental solutions for the safe deployment of advanced models and future AGI.

About The Role

At OpenAI, we're advancing artificial intelligence with a focus on creating a secure and reliable platform. As a Software Engineer, AI Safety, you will work with our engineering team to design and implement systems that detect and prevent abuse, promote user safety, and reduce risk.

In This Role, You Will

  • Architect, build, and maintain anti-abuse and content moderation infrastructure.
  • Collaborate with engineers and researchers to apply AI techniques for safety and alignment.
  • Diagnose and remediate active incidents and build tooling to address root causes of system failures.

You Might Thrive In This Role If

  • You have experience running production services in a rapidly scaling environment.
  • You can debug live issues and restore systems quickly.
  • You have worked on content safety, fraud, or abuse, or are excited by AI safety challenges.
  • You are proficient in Python or modern languages such as C++, Rust, or Go.
  • You understand trade-offs between capabilities and risks for safe product deployment.
  • You possess strong project management skills and are self-directed.
  • You have experience deploying classifiers or machine learning models, or are eager to learn about modern ML infrastructure.

Our Tech Stack

Our infrastructure utilizes Terraform, Kubernetes, Azure, Python, Postgres, and Kafka. We value strong technical skills and the ability to quickly adapt to new tools and frameworks.

About OpenAI

OpenAI is dedicated to ensuring that general-purpose artificial intelligence benefits all of humanity. Our mission is to safely deploy AI systems through cutting-edge products while valuing diverse perspectives. We are an equal opportunity employer committed to providing reasonable accommodations and maintaining a non-discriminatory work environment.

Key skills/competency

  • AI safety
  • Content moderation
  • Anti-abuse
  • Python
  • Terraform
  • Kubernetes
  • Azure
  • Incident remediation
  • ML infrastructure
  • Project management

How to Get Hired at OpenAI

🎯 Tips for Getting Hired

  • Tailor your resume: Highlight AI safety and infrastructure projects.
  • Showcase problem-solving skills: Emphasize debugging and production experience.
  • Research OpenAI: Understand their mission and cutting-edge projects.
  • Prepare technical examples: Align your past work with anti-abuse systems.

📝 Interview Preparation Advice

Technical Preparation

Review Python and modern language basics.
Practice Terraform and Kubernetes deployments.
Study AI safety and risk management.
Refresh ML infrastructure and debugging techniques.

Behavioral Questions

Describe a past incident management case.
Explain effective project management experiences.
Discuss collaboration under tight deadlines.
Share experiences resolving technical challenges.

Frequently Asked Questions